[QUOTE="sca10010, post: 74091, member: 934"] If you compare animals within a breed you will find a wider spread in what ever traits BW WW YW … then you’ll find by comparing averages between Breeds. So there’s a wider spread within a breed then there is on averages between breeds. (Lord I hope that make sense) The trick is to find and breed the best of whatever breed. (The difference between great and good). Imho Steve [/QUOTE]
